A jaguar can also give birth to melanistic jaguar: Melanistic leopards are also called Panther. … chocolate chip cookie cartoon imageWeb31 dec. 2024 · The term “black panther” doesn’t refer to a separate species. It describes coat color! In Africa and Asia, black panthers are black-coated leopards, and in North, Central, and South America, they’re dark-coated jaguars. No, not all panthers are black. The most common use of the word panther is associated with solid-colored black cats, the black panthers. Still, some people call a panther a puma, which actually doesn’t even belong to the Panthera genus.
